本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网技术的飞速发展,网络服务器在企业和个人中的应用越来越广泛,无论是企业网站、电子商务平台还是在线教育系统,都需要强大的网络服务器来支撑其稳定运行,本文将详细介绍网络服务器的安装过程以及一些基本的配置技巧。
准备工作
在进行网络服务器安装之前,我们需要做好充分的准备工作:
-
硬件准备:
- 选择合适的物理服务器或虚拟机(如VMware、Hyper-V等);
- 确保服务器具备足够的内存和存储空间以满足业务需求;
- 配备稳定的电源和网络连接设备。
-
软件环境:
- 安装操作系统(如Windows Server、Linux发行版等);
- 根据需要选择合适的服务器软件(如IIS、Apache、Nginx等)。
-
安全考虑:
- 设置强密码保护登录账号;
- 定期更新系统和应用软件的安全补丁;
- 实施防火墙规则以限制外部访问。
-
文档记录:
图片来源于网络,如有侵权联系删除
- 记录所有重要设置和配置信息;
- 建立备份策略以确保数据安全和恢复能力。
安装操作系统
Windows Server安装步骤
- 插入光盘或启动U盘,重启计算机;
- 在BIOS中设置为从光驱或USB启动;
- 按照提示完成基本设置(如键盘布局、区域设置等);
- 选择安装路径并进行分区操作;
- 输入产品密钥并接受许可协议;
- 选择安装类型(自定义或升级现有安装);
- 设置管理员账户密码和其他可选组件;
- 完成后重新启动计算机。
Linux发行版安装步骤
- 同样地,通过光盘或U盘引导安装介质;
- 根据屏幕上的指示进行语言选择、键盘布局等基本设置;
- 分配磁盘空间并进行文件系统格式化;
- 创建根目录和swap交换分区;
- 输入root用户名和密码以及其他必要的信息;
- 安装必要的包和应用服务;
- 最后保存更改并重启系统。
部署Web服务器软件
IIS安装与配置
- 打开控制面板,点击“程序”下的“添加或删除程序”;
- 在可用的应用程序列表中选择Internet Information Services(IIS),然后点击“详细信息”按钮展开子项;
- 选择所需的组件(如Web服务器角色、FTP服务器等),确认无误后继续下一步;
- 根据向导提示完成剩余的操作即可。
Apache/Nginx安装与配置
- 对于Apache,可以使用apt-get或yum命令行工具轻松获取最新版本;
- 对于Nginx,同样可以通过类似方式下载源码编译安装;
- 启动相应的守护进程并在后台运行;
- 通过修改配置文件来调整站点设置和服务端口等信息。
测试与服务优化
完成上述步骤后,我们应该对新的网络服务器进行全面测试以确保一切正常工作:
- 测试网页加载速度和响应时间;
- 验证各种功能是否可用且无错误报告;
- 监控资源使用情况并及时处理潜在问题。
还可以采取以下措施进一步优化性能:
- 调整CPU亲和性以避免不必要的上下文切换;
- 使用缓存技术减少数据库查询次数;
- 对静态资源进行压缩和合并以提高页面渲染效率。
持续维护与管理
为了保持网络服务器的长期稳定和安全,需要进行定期的维护和管理:
- 定期检查日志文件以识别异常行为;
- 更新系统和应用软件到最新版本;
- 进行定期备份以防数据丢失;
- 监测网络流量和使用趋势以便及时做出调整。
成功安装并配置好一个高效的网络服务器需要综合考虑多个方面因素,只有不断学习和实践才能在实践中不断提升自己的技能水平。
标签: #如何安装网络服务器
评论列表